Reading the tree: how arborists assess storm damage

A thorough evaluate appears to be like at the entire tree, not simply the damaged component. Experienced tree authorities integrate visual inspection with methods and measurements.

  • Canopy and department layout. Look for damaged or partly attached limbs, cracks at branch unions, and long, unbalanced lever hands now uncovered after the typhoon eliminated counterweight. The presence of outdated pruning wounds or decay wallet close to modern-day injury influences the analysis.
  • Trunk integrity. Vertical cracks, spiral splits, and bark delaminations indicate torsional stress. Sounding the trunk with a mallet can realize hollows. For higher-cost trees, an arborist may also use a resistograph or sonic tomography to quantify decay proportion and vicinity, in view that a hollow close the outer shell is more hazardous than a centered cavity.
  • Root steadiness. Soil heaving, gaps forming on the trunk-soil interface, and a tilted posture are pink flags. A tree that has rotated 15 to twenty levels seldom re-stabilizes appropriately, besides the fact that it rights itself fairly as soils dry. Shallow-rooted species in saturated clay are notorious for hidden root plate disasters.
  • Species and age. Some species shrug off wreck with lively sprouting and good compartmentalization, even as others decline progressively after a primary hit. Young to center-elderly timber tolerate corrective pruning bigger than over-mature specimens with declining energy.
  • Site objectives. A structurally marginal tree that stands over a deck, driveway, daycare, or software line consists of a diverse menace profile than the comparable tree in a lower back pasture. Tree care selections sit on the intersection of biology and outcomes.

Commercial tree carrier teams continuously document findings with pix and uncomplicated measurements for belongings managers. For residential tree carrier buyers, a transparent rationalization on site with straightforward drawings or a swift caricature supports homeowners visualize load paths and defects. Either approach, the selection-making framework deserve to be obvious and defensible.

Repair or get rid of: the determination framework that holds up

Think of the decision as a steadiness amongst 4 variables: structure, restoration power, target probability, and proprietor priorities. In perform, special thresholds push the decision firmly one way.

  • Repair is feasible while the trunk is undamaged, root plate is reliable, and ruin is restricted to branches or minor crown loss. For example, a suit red maple that misplaced 15 to twenty p.c of its canopy at the windward aspect may well be crown-cleaned, relief-reduce to restoration stability, and most likely supported with a static or dynamic cabling formula if a key union reveals a partial split.
  • Removal is warranted when the stem has a by way of-crack, while spiral shear threatens the foremost leader, whilst the basis plate has turned around or severed, or while canopy loss exceeds 50 p.c on a mature tree. A mature tree that loses a chief chief sometimes regrows weakly attached shoots, installing future mess ups whether the wound compartmentalizes.

Between these poles lies a grey region. A white very wellwith a 6-inch deep crack at a codominant union may perhaps take delivery of a blend of reduction pruning, by way of-bolting, and cabling. The restoration reduces action and buys time, yet it does no longer erase the defect. A well arborist will focus on tracking and a means sunset timeline for that tree, enormously if ambitions exist underneath it.

The art and boundaries of repair

When repair makes experience, tactics need to in shape defects, tree physiology, and species features.

Crown cleansing and reduction. After storms, many timber demonstrate broken stubs and facet tears that invite decay. Proper pruning cuts on the department collar boost up sealing. Reduction cuts to come back to laterals re-stability the canopy and reduce lever palms. Avoid lion-tailing, wherein internal progress is stripped, leaving foliage solely at the ends; this increases wind sail and long run breakage. In so much circumstances, eradicate no greater than 20 to 25 percent of dwell crown in a single cycle to shelter the tree’s vitality budget.

Structural make stronger with cables and rods. Cables inside the higher crown minimize separation among susceptible unions in the course of wind routine, when by using-bolts enhance cracks at the union itself. Static steel platforms hinder move more than artificial dynamic approaches and in shape trees with stated defects. Dynamic tactics allow greater action and are excellent for bushes that need supplemental, not principal, enhance. Hardware placement things; set up too low, the enhance adds little leverage; too high, it overloads the hardware and timber. Expect periodic inspections, usually every 1 to three years, and hardware alternative each 7 to 15 years relying on process category and site situations.

Lightning safeguard. In lightning-vulnerable regions, prominent timber near structures improvement from copper conductor structures that channel moves competently to floor. Post-storm, if you happen to locate bark strips spiraled down the trunk, that tree can also have taken a strike. An arborist can determine the quantity of interior injury and endorse safety going forward.

Wound administration. Modern arboriculture avoids wound dressings that trap moisture and gradual treatment. Clean cuts on the branch collar are the intervention. On enormous tear-outs, we form ragged edges to speed callus formation. If exposed wood sits in which irrigation hits everyday, adjust watering to cut back rot.

Soil and root care. Storms quite often compact soil lower than device or expose roots. After the debris section, a tree care carrier can function vertical mulching or air spading to relieve compaction and practice coarse picket chip mulch 2 to 4 inches deep, stored off the trunk flare. Where root ruin happened, fertilization is secondary to soil enchancment and moisture leadership. Careful irrigation at some stage in the first two developing seasons after great pruning helps healing.

These interventions have limits. No amount of cabling will restore a root plate that rotated in saturated soil. No top notch pruning lower can stabilize a trunk with a by means of-crack that runs into the basis collar. When upkeep mask yet do no longer meaningfully scale back hazard, the ethical direction is to put forward removing.

Special situations that crisis the rulebook

Multi-stem maples with incorporated bark. Codominant stems that grew jointly devoid of good connective wood as a rule split underneath wind load. If the split runs shallow and the stems are another way energetic, a combination of with the aid of-bolting, cabling, and targeted relief can stabilize the union. The long-time period plan needs to include ongoing inspections.

Leaning pines after saturated soils. Pines tolerate lean if the root plate continues to be intact. A unexpected new lean with soil heaving indicates root plate rotation, that is a removing case greater most commonly than not. Do not are trying to pull the tree upright with a truck or winch; possible shear roots and create a threat.

Historic alright with partial crown loss. Mature very well can live to tell the tale wasting a major limb if the trunk and root flare stay sound. The choice would want maintenance with careful weight-loss, wound control, and lightning security. Expect slower closure of wide wounds. If decay already occupied the heartwood, the loss may just hasten decline, and a phased deconstruction plan over several years might balance safety and sentiment.

Street timber and excellent-of-approach conflicts. City ordinances and software easements complicate preferences. A tree close a commonly used line might require line-clearance certified crews under software protocols. Municipal arborists can advise on regardless of whether a let is required for elimination or for colossal pruning on a public verge. A legit tree care provider that understands native laws prevents pricey missteps.

Evergreens under snow load. Long, layered branches on spruces and cedars most likely bend as opposed to spoil. Resist the urge to shake snow off aggressively; brittle, cold wooden snaps simply. Gentle, upward assist from the underside of the branch is top-rated if intervention is required, yet ceaselessly the top-rated preference is to allow the thaw release the load clearly. Post-hurricane pruning focuses on properly breaks and torn bark.

Common myths that end in deficient outcomes

Topping reduces wind load thoroughly. Topping produces a dense thicket of poorly hooked up shoots and invites decay. Initial sail side might also drop, yet long-term menace skyrockets. Thoughtful relief pruning at excellent laterals delivers a safer alternative.

A leaning tree will “straighten up” by itself. A lengthy-status lean from phototropism can also be secure. A new lean after a hurricane, coupled with soil cracking or heaving, alerts root plate failure. That tree poses a prime menace of uprooting and warrants knowledgeable comparison, steadily elimination.

Paint or tar will heal wounds. Modern research shows dressings sluggish callus formation and lure moisture. Clean cuts on the branch collar are definitely the right apply.

All broken timber have to come down. Many bushes get better superbly with true pruning and, if needed, cabling. The severity and position of the spoil, species, and placement targets dictate the reply, not the mere certainty of breakage.

Chainsaw plus ladder equals financial savings. Storm picket is lower than rigidity, and kickback, barber chairing, and spring poles injure householders each and every 12 months. A official tree provider makes use of wedges, slings, friction instruments, and group verbal exchange to manage the ones forces. Hospital expenses erase any perceived reductions.
